WebIn the workplace, microaggressions are prevalent. They're the unintended, everyday exchanges or acts that express bias toward historically oppressed populations. Microaggressions can have a negative impact on a person's ability to accomplish their job, their sense of security, and their general happiness.‍‍ Web30 mrt. 2024 · Microaggressions are more than just insults. They are subtle and indirect negative statements, or derogatory or prejudicial slights that are targeted towards a specific person or group – often those belonging to a minority group. Microaggressions can exist due to a lack of awareness or in-depth knowledge about the problem and its consequences.

Web1 jan. 2024 · What should you do if someone accuses you of a microaggression? Try not to be defensive, says Teran. Take stock of your feelings, thoughts and behaviors, whether it's fear of appearing racist, anger about being confronted or attempts to minimize the situation. "Keep in mind that the person is taking a risk in sharing this information," he says. hanover machineWeb9 mrt. 2024 · Employees who frequently commit microaggressions need to know that their behavior is unacceptable.
